Palaeogadus latebrosus

Osteichthyes - Gadiformes - Merlucciidae

Taxonomy
Palaeogadus latebrosus was named by Danil'chenko (1960). It is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is Gumista River, which is in an Oligocene/Miocene marine horizon in the Kuma Horizon Formation of Georgia.
